Course Overview
The program builds strong grounding in computing, programming logic, and information systems design. Students work with coding languages, database systems, and network concepts used in professional IT settings.
Study modules include software development, systems analysis, data management, and web applications. Project work gives practice in real case tasks such as building applications and managing data systems.
Graduates gain skills for entry roles in IT companies, banks, telecom firms, and software houses. The course also supports progression into postgraduate study in computing, data science, or cybersecurity fields.

Language Requirement
- IELTS: 6.0 overall (no band below 5.5)
- TOEFL iBT: 79+
- PTE Academic: 59+
- Duolingo English Test: 95–105
